Contextberg
Contextberg
Surfaces your active work as persistent agent memory and serves it to agents via the Model Context Protocol (MCP).
Key features
- Work-to-Memory Conversion: Extracts contextual signals from a user's workspace (files, tabs, app state and activity) and converts them into structured memory artifacts usable by agents.
- MCP Serving: Exposes collected memory via the Model Context Protocol (MCP) so any MCP-compatible agent or tool can query and consume context in a standard way.
- Long-Term Persistence: Stores and indexes historical context across sessions to provide agents with continuity and long-term state for multi-step or recurring tasks.
- Interoperability with Agent Tooling: Designed to plug into developer workflows and agent infrastructures, enabling multiple agents and platforms to reuse the same context artifacts.
- Context Enrichment: Organizes and surfaces relevant snippets of work history so agents receive concise, actionable context rather than raw logs or bulk files.

GhostWriter by MyHandler
MyHandler.ai
Windows writing assistant that reads the screen around your cursor on a hotkey double-tap and types a context-aware draft in your voice.
Key features
- Hotkey Double-Tap Drafting: No prompt or dictation is needed — a double-tap with the cursor in any text field triggers capture and drafting directly in place.
- Screen Context Capture: Reads the thread, form or partial sentence surrounding the cursor locally on the machine, using that on-screen context as the entire input.
- Writing Intent Classification: Determines whether the moment calls for a reply, a continuation, a filled-in answer or a fresh compose before writing a single word.
- Sender and Identity Mapping: Maps each message in a thread to its sender and works out which handle is the user's, so the draft answers the other party rather than the user's own words.
- Calendar Cross-Check: When a draft proposes a time, it is validated against the next two weeks of a connected calendar before the text appears.
- Selection Rewriting: Selecting existing text before the hotkey rewrites that selection instead of composing something new.
- Nothing Sent Automatically: The generated text appears at the cursor for the user to read, edit or delete; sending always remains a manual step.
- Local Vault with Zero-Retention Cloud: Capture runs against an encrypted vault on the user's own PC and the assembled context is processed by a zero-data-retention cloud model.
